Unravel cellular heterogeneity in IDH1-mutant low-grade glioma cell Lines


ABSTRACT: IDH1-mutant low-grade glioma are slow growing brain tumours arising from glial cells. They are subdivided in two groups; oligodendrogliomas and astrocytomas. They are characterizing by an intra-tumoral cellular heterogeneity. Previous studies have shown that at least 3 populations can be found in these tumours; astrocyte-like cells, oligodendrocyte-like cells and stem-like cells. Among these populations, some cells seem to be in a quiescent-like state, where others are mitotic. However, the correlation between glioma cell phenotype and cell cycle is still not fully explored. Here, using a low-grade glioma cell line named LGG275 published in Cancers 2021, 13(9), 2107; https://doi.org/10.3390/cancers13092107, we provided a method to sort at least two populations; the astrocyte-like cells and the oligodendrocyte-like cells, based on two extracellular markers, in a patient derived astrocytoma cell line. Proteomic analysis of these two populations as revealed that one is associated to a quiescent state, is plastic and can drive cellular heterogeneity, where the other is associated to an active state, and has a role in stem cell maintenance.
